AutoRegex is an AI-powered tool that simplifies the creation of Regular Expressions (RegEx). By translating plain English descriptions into complex RegEx patterns, it helps developers, data analysts, and students save time and avoid errors. Just describe the pattern you need, and AutoRegex generates the correct syntax instantly, making text processing and data validation more accessible and efficient for everyone.
Pleasedontcode is a specialized AI code generator for embedded systems, designed to accelerate development for Arduino and ESP32 projects. It transforms natural language requirements into functional, error-free C++ code, fixes compilation errors, and guides users through a structured project setup, saving significant time for developers, hobbyists, and businesses.
